Jacob is a boys name of Hebrew origin. Derived from Ya'akov, this baby name means “supplanter” in the Torah. In today’s society, Jacob carries additional favor and, if you’re a Twilight fan, you may associate this family name with love, honor, and maybe even some werewolves. Nonetheless, the name Jacob has made its way into literature, films, and fans’ hearts. The name Jacob has also journeyed across the globe as a beloved first name and surname in countries like South Africa, Nigeria, and the United States.
